Ingredients of Checkered Cookies

  1. You need of For vanilla portion:.
  2. You need 125 gms of flour.
  3. It's 2-3 drops of Vanilla essence.
  4. Prepare 1/2 tsp of Baking powder.
  5. It's 50 gms of Butter.
  6. You need 100 gm of Sugar powder.
  7. Prepare 115 gms of Flour.
  8. Prepare of For Brown dough:.
  9. Prepare 10 gms of Cocoa.
  10. You need 100 gms of Sugar powder.
  11. Prepare 1/2 tsp of Baking powder.
  12. Prepare 50 gms of Butter.
  13. It's as needed of Milk to bind.

Checkered Cookies instructions

  1. This is for Vanilla portion: In a bowl cream together butter + sugar till fluffy..
  2. Add all dry ingredients, essence and knead to a crumbly dough.Add some flour if needed..
  3. Now make a roll and cover it with cling film and refrigerate for 15-20mins.
  4. In a bowl take butter and sugar and beat until fluffy..
  5. Put rest ingredients one by one and knead to a dough..
  6. Add milk to make a pliable dough.Make a log and same like vanilla dough cover it with cling film and refrigerate 15-20mins..
  7. Take out from fridge and shape to a square log.Place on eachother and cut into 3 portions..
  8. Now with those place one stripe on eachother with opposite colour on eachother.Press a beat..
  9. Now repeat above procedure again..
  10. Now your square log is ready to be sliced !! Cut keeping distance and place on baking tray..
  11. Heat oven at 170C.
  12. Put tray of cookies in oven and bake 15mins.
